SC nullifies appointment of DG Civil Aviation
ISLAMABAD: The Supreme Court of Pakistan (SC) on Wednesday declared null and void the appointment of DG Civil Aviation Khalid Chaudhry, Geo News reported.

The three-member SC bench headed by Chief Justice Iftikhar Muhammad Chaudhry and comprising Justice Jawwad S Khawaja and Justice Shaikh Azmat was hearing the case pertaining to delay in construction of new Islamabad Airport.

The court, while announcing the verdict in the case, declared appointment of DG CAA Khalid Chaudhry as null and void. The chief justice said appointment of the DG was against the law.

During the proceedings, Secretary CAA Muhammad Ali Gardezi informed the apex court that the project of new Islamabad Airport did not exist and that issue of alleged embezzlement has been handed over to FIA for investigation.

He said there was no water, electricity and road at the place, allegedly allocated for the new project.
